Exterior Styling

The 207 SW RC accentuates the naturally muscular body style of the 207 SW and, draws its inspiration from the 207 hatchback, but confirms its sporty nature with a number of unique design features:

  • “Sport” front design with an aluminium painted air intake grille
  • Dark tinted rear side windows, rear quarter windows and rear tailgate glass
  • Large aerodynamic rear spoiler mounted on the rear tailgate
  • Double chrome-plated rear exhaust pipes
  • «Pitlane» diamond cut alloy wheels fitted with Bridgestone Potenza 205/45.17 tyres
  • Satin chrome exterior mirror covers
  • Dispensing with roof bars, which would detract from the aerodynamic image, it combines these strong design features with equipment which indicates the extensive research carried out into both quality of life on board, and occupants well being:
  • Panoramic glass roof with electric sun blind
  • Rear tailgate glass which opens separately from the tailgate by means of the remote control

 

Engines


The 207 SW RC is powered by the 1.6 litre THP (Turbo High Pressure) 128 kW (≈ 175 bhp) engine developing a torque of 240 Nm from 1600 rpm – this output remains constant up to 4500 rpm but can be increased temporarily to 260 Nm thanks to the «overboost» function. The engine is fitted with a gearbox with five specially selected gear ratios.

This engine, first seen on the 207 RC three-door hatchback, therefore guarantees optimum performance and exceptional in gear acceleration, due to its power and its high torque at low engine speeds, while at the same time limiting fuel consumption to a reasonable level at constant engine speeds.

So, with the driver only on board, the performance is as follows:

  • Maximum speed: 135 mph (220 km/h)
  • 1,000 m standing start: 28.6 s
  • 0 to 60 mph (0 to 100 km/h): 7.6 s
  • In gear acceleration 50-75 mph
  • (80-120 km/h): 7.9 s(in top gear)
  • The combined consumption is 38.2 mpg
  • (7.4 l /100 km) (that is 175 g of CO2/km).

Several technical innovations have made this possible, in particular:

  • The direct injection of petrol at high pressure
  • This allows a high specific power output to be achieved with low fuel consumption and low emissions.
  • The «overboost» system. This permits a temporary increasing of the torque value of 240 Nm to 260 Nm, in the top three gears.
  • The Twin-Scroll turbocharger, fitted for the first time on the THP 150 bhp engine
  • This pairs («twin») the exhaust gases of two cylinders in the exhaust manifold and the turbocharger. The two gas flows are then directed through «scrolls» in the turbocharger body.
  • The Variable Valve Timing for the inlet camshaft and the roller cam followers, reducing friction. This helps to achieve the high power and torque output while assisting in reducing fuel consumption and emissions.
  • The flow controlled oil pump


This provides the exact volume of oil necessary and therefore does not absorb unnecessary power from the engine reducing fuel consumption.

Suspensions


The road holding of the 207 SW RC benefits from the excellent rigidity of the 207 structure, its highly effective and precise suspension and the efficient electric power steering.

The characteristics of the suspension and steering are specific to the 207 SW RC.

It is inspired by the 207 RC and shares the same wheels and 205/45R17 Bridgestone Potenza tyres, the shock absorber settings and steering geometry but has numerous special features to take into account the new body type, the possible increased load on the rear axle and also the customer’s expectations of this body type – in terms of comfort in particular.

The front suspension dispenses with normal bushes in favour of uprated flexible mountings, the rear suspension has a torsion beam adapted to the new weight and therefore is not as stiff as that of the RC hatchback, and the suspension springs are also softer.

This specification and the finely tuned design have allowed the 207 SW RC to provide a high level of primary safety.
Braking is provided by 302 x 26 mm ventilated discs at the front and 249 x 9 mm at the rear.

The 207 SW RC is fitted as standard with ESP (electronic stability programme) incorporating SSP (steering stability program) which links the ESP and the electric power steering. This function reduces the braking distance on surfaces offering different grip levels while maintaining the stability of the vehicle.

It was decided that the sporty nature of the 207 SW RC should be less «radical» than that of the hatchback, therefore the traction control and stability control functions of the ESP can be deactivated temporarily but, will reactivate automatically once the vehicle reaches a speed greater than 30 mph (50 km/h).

Safety


Protected by a strong structure which has been designed to absorb and dissipate impact forces, the five occupants will also benefit from a complete range of safety systems with, in particular, six air bags, five seat belts with an audible / visual seat belt not fastened and unfastened warning system, two Isofix mountings and rear head restraints designed to minimise «whiplash» in the event of a rear impact.

The 207 SW RC also benefits from automatic locking of the doors when the vehicle reaches a speed of 6 mph (10 km/h).

The passenger compartment

The sporty nature is clearly felt in the passenger compartment with certain features borrowed from the 207 RC:

  • the dials in the instrument panel have chrome surrounds, black “chequered” background and red indicator needles.
  • «Indy» fascia panel decorative trim
  • the smooth/perforated dual-leather steering wheel with thumb rest and Indy decorative trim
  • drilled aluminium pedals
  • metal sport gear level knob
  • black mats trimmed with black leather and a contrasting light grey overstitching


Nevertheless, the 207 SW RC illustrates sportiness in a very individual way:

The sculptured bucket seats of the 207 RC are now replaced with supportive sport seats «from the 207 sport range», more suited to the «leisure» nature of the 207 SW RC. These seats are specially upholstered in «Mystery Grey Payerne» woven cloth in the centre and black leather, It is complimented with contrasting light grey overstitching.

Whether it is a trip with friends, carrying surfing or diving equipment, the enjoyment of family weekends with room for the pushchair and travel cot, convenience should you make a chance discovery in an antique shop, such as:

  • the vast 337 dm3 VDA (or 448 litres) boot in which the use of all available space has been cleverly designed and the volume of which, with the rear seats folded reaches 1258 dm3 VDA (1433 litres),
  • the «magic» rear modularity which permits folding of the seat back against the cushion with just one operation, while the cushion drops into the floor to form a perfectly flat load area,
  • the rear parcel shelf, cleverly designed with its three flaps permitting easy access to the content of the boot in three ways, including from inside.

The entire range of 207 comfort equipment is available on the SW RC. This includes, the dual zone automatic air conditioning with glove box cooling as standard. Or the JBL hi-fi system and the all new RT4 system (which the 207 SW RC and the 207 Outdoor are the first to offer) fitted as standard or an option according to the market.

For the driver’s convenience and in order to facilitate driving and safety, all 207 SW RCs are fitted with a rear parking sensors and offer, as standard or as an option according to the market, a speed limiter coupled with the cruise control, tyre pressure sensors, static directional headlamps, an electro-chrome rear view interior mirror, automatic wipers with rain sensor, automatic headlamp.
